Changelog — DigestForge scheduler, 2024-09-03. Rotated the batch-signing credential used by the digest scheduler when it hands jobs to the Mailloom dispatcher. Old credential expired per the quarterly policy; revoked same day. All queued digest batches were re-signed and replayed — no duplicates sent. New hires: the scheduler rejects any batch signed with a retired credential, so never copy key material from old runbooks. Current credential follows.

deploy key for hahof-tagep: bky6_YcdejG

### Runbook: moving Larkspur builds to Hermit

We're migrating the Larkspur monorepo off the old shell-script builds onto Hermit, our hermetic build system. First run will feel slow — Hermit rebuilds the world once to seed its cache, then it's fast. Don't mix the old scripts with Hermit targets; you'll get stale artifacts. Before kicking off the seed build, set the builder up with the following values.

config for bawef-tajof:
RALMIR_PIN=7092
RALMIR_METRICS_HOST=metrics.ralmir.paliqcorp.corp
RALMIR_LOG_LEVEL=error
RALMIR_TENANT=tamix

### Action item: enforce dependency pinning (Ledgerline incident follow-up)

The outage traced to an unpinned transitive dependency that pulled a breaking minor release during a routine rebuild. Going forward, all Ledgerline services must pin direct and transitive dependencies via the lockfile, with automated drift checks in CI. Maintainers should treat lockfile updates as reviewed changes, never automatic merges. The drift checker itself is configurable; the thresholds that gate a build failure are set as constants below.

limits module of fahif-tahaf:
CAPS = {
    "ulair": 356,
    "ralion": 596,
}

Ticket: Vault lockout blocking wiki role updates

The Greenhollow vault that stores the wiki's role-mapping config has locked itself after repeated sync failures. New team members cannot be granted editor roles until it is reopened, so RBAC changes are frozen. Please do not attempt manual edits to the role table in the meantime; the vault is the source of truth. Reopening it requires entering the passphrase below.

strongbox words: druath-quenael